About New River Community and Technical College
New River Community and Technical College (New River) is a public community college in Beaver, West Virginia. It was founded in 2003 and is West Virginia's newest college. The college was independently accredited in 2005 by the Higher Learning Commission. Although newly founded and named, the college's origins span more than one hundred thirty years of service to West Virginia through its two parent institutions, Bluefield State College and Glenville State College.

New River Community and Technical College FAQ
Is New River Community and Technical College a public or private school?
New River Community and Technical College is a public institution located in Beaver, WV.
What is the acceptance rate at New River Community and Technical College?
New River Community and Technical College has an open-admissions policy, meaning most applicants who meet basic requirements are admitted.
How much does New River Community and Technical College cost?
The average annual net price at New River Community and Technical College is $3,599 — the typical cost after grants and scholarships for federally-aided students. Published tuition is $5,156 in-state and $9,646 out-of-state.
What is the graduation rate at New River Community and Technical College?
About 36% of students at New River Community and Technical College complete their degree, according to federal completion data.
How much do New River Community and Technical College graduates earn?
Ten years after enrolling, New River Community and Technical College students earn a median of $29,073 per year.
How many students attend New River Community and Technical College?
New River Community and Technical College enrolls about 770 students.
